Chattanooga's premier bread bakery, Niedlov's Breadworks is a family-owned business that is known to showcase unique artistry and craftsmanship. Exceptional tasty breads are made here with all natural, organic flours, whole grains and organic fruits and nuts. The naturally leavened and hand-crafted breads are one-of-kind with excellent flavor and high health quotient. The cafe is also known to serve excellent coffee and espresso along with lite-bites of pastries, soups, salads and sandwiches.

Located on the South side of Chattanooga, Main Street Meats is a butchers shop and Charcutier. Over the years they have expanded from being only a butchers shop to a restaurant that serves lunch and dinner. Here one can relish a variety of meat dishes like bacon, sausage, charcuterie etc, the must try is their House Burger (Cast-Iron-Skillet fried) and Pork shoulder sandwiches that are served every Friday. The menu also features seafood cuisines. The menu changes daily and along with meat preparations one can also enjoy vegetable sides, salads and entrees. Their in-house bar features a variety of bottled beers, draft, whiskeys and cocktails.

Dining at Bridgeman's Chophouse is equivalent to being on the sets of a Gatsby movie. Named in the honor of Peter Bridgeman, who served the locals and visitors for 47 years at The Read House. The entire restaurant follows a black and gold color scheme, creating a premium atmosphere. Every little element in this steakhouse is dipped in either gold or black, right from knives and spoons to curtains. Golden-framed mirrors on each side of the black beam complement the fine gold detailing on the ceiling. The seating features black leather booths and glossy chairs with gold finished lamp on each table. An extensive steak collection and fresh seafood, add on to the list of exclusivity of the restaurant. Dao Le and Kenyatta Ashford, the chef duo focuses on presenting the diner with a fine dining experience with their culinary talents. The bar houses a fine collection of whiskey, scotch and crafted cocktails.
